Server Update 15.07.2020
Aircraft model, damage model, characteristic and weaponry changes:
- The damage model has been improved for the following Ju 87 modifications: D-3, D-5, G-1, and G-2. The damage model has been refined so that the materials of the air brakes and elevators will now behave more accurately to their real-life counterparts.
- Element positioning in the mounted weapon menu has been fixed for FB.1 Attacker, Halifax B Mk.IIIa, Lancaster B.Mk.I, Lancaster B.Mk.III, Lincoln B.Mk.II, Meteor F Mk.8 Reaper, Catalina Mk. IIIa, Sea Fury FB.11, Sea Hawk FGA.6, Seafire FR.47, Spitfire F Mk.24, Wellington Mk.Ic, Mi-24P, Mi-24V.
- AH-1Z — TOW missiles have been removed from the available weapon load. Golden Eagles spent on the TOW modification will be refunded.
- Surrounded armies can no longer capture enemy rear sectors. Now, to capture an enemy rear sector, it must be connected to a friendly rear sector.
- Balance changes to the “Battle of the Chinese farm” scenario:
- The number of Israeli backup helicopter armies has been increased by 1.
- The number of Israeli backup tank armies has been increased by 1.
- The deployment time for the backup armies has been corrected in accordance with the new number of armies.

- Balance changes to the “Battle for the Fulda Gap”:
- The required number of vehicles to achieve the completion of the task for Germany to “Gain superiority in the number of vehicles” has been changed from 2.5 to 2.0.
- The number of German backup infantry armies has been increased by 2.
- The deployment time for the backup armies has been corrected in accordance with the new number of armies.
